Code前端首页关于Code前端联系我们

PHP strlen函数详解

terry 2年前 (2023-09-30) 阅读数 46 #PHP
文章标签 PHP

字符串处理是PHP编程中非常常见的话题。 strlen函数是PHP提供的用于获取字符串长度的函数。

1。 strlen函数简介

strlen() 函数用于返回字符串的长度(包括空格)。计算时,1个汉字占3个字节,1个英文字符占1个字节,所以需要注意字符串长度的计算。

    string strlen ( string $str )

参数说明:str - 必填。指定要检查长度的字符串。

返回值:返回字符串的长度。

2。 strlen函数的使用示例

下面以strlen函数为例来演示该函数的使用。

    $str1 = "Hello World!";
    $str2 = "你好,世界!";
    echo strlen($str1); // 输出12
    echo strlen($str2); // 输出15

通过上面的代码示例,我们可以看到字符串str1的长度是12,而字符串str2的长度是15。

3。 strlen操作常见注意事项

使用 strlen 时需要注意一些事项。总结如下:

1。 strlen 函数返回字符串中的字符数,而不是字节数。

2。在计算汉字长度时,一个汉字通常占用3个字节,需要特殊处理。

3。当您需要使用多字节字符时,可以使用 mb_strlen 等函数。

4。总结

本文主要介绍PHP中的strlen函数,可以用来获取字符串的长度。同时,使用该函数时要注意一些问题,例如计算汉字长度时需要进行特殊处理。希望这篇文章对每个处理 PHP 字符串的人有所帮助。

版权声明

本文仅代表作者观点,不代表Code前端网立场。
本文系作者Code前端网发表,如需转载,请注明页面地址。

热门